The working principle of the WHA10RFE is relatively simple. When current flows through the resistor, a voltage drop is generated across the terminals, and this voltage drop is proportional to the current and the resistance value of the resistor. This voltage drop causes the resistor to dissipate a certain amount of power, and this power is equal to the square of the applied current multiplied by the resistance. This dissipated power creates heat, and this heat is what makes the resistor fail, so it has to be kept within the limit specified by the manufacturer in order to ensure safety and longevity of the component.
